SAN FRANCISCO – A federal court in California compelled arbitration for plaintiffs who agreed to it in their unfair business practices suit against a solar panel installer relating to alleged misrepresentations of the costs associated with buying and maintaining home solar power generator equipment.

The court denied the solar panel installer’s motion to dismiss against the remaining two plaintiffs who did not agree to arbitration.
